Do you ever feel guilty about spending free time relaxing instead of being productive?
C1Hobbies & free timeOpinion
A natural way to answer
Honestly, yes, sometimes I do. There's a constant background pressure to be productive, so even relaxing can feel like I'm falling behind. I'm trying to remind myself that downtime isn't wasting time, and that I'm allowed to genuinely switch off without justifying it.
Key phrases to use
- switch off — to stop thinking about work or worries and relax mentally“I find it hard to switch off at weekends.”
- waste time — to use time on something with no useful result“I felt like I was wasting time scrolling.”
- fall behind — to fail to keep up with others or with what you should be doing“I worry about falling behind at work.”
- time off — a break or rest away from work or duties“I really need some time off.”
